vueie(vueie11兼容)

# 简介VueIE 是一个基于 Vue.js 的前端框架扩展工具,专为提高企业级应用开发效率而设计。它在 Vue.js 原生功能的基础上,提供了更丰富的组件库、更强大的状态管理工具以及更高效的构建流程,帮助企业快速搭建高性能的前端系统。本文将从 VueIE 的核心特性、使用方法、项目实践等方面进行详细解析,帮助开发者更好地理解和应用 VueIE。---## 核心特性### 1. 高效组件库 VueIE 提供了一套经过优化的 UI 组件库,包括表单控件、数据展示组件、图表插件等。这些组件不仅样式美观,还具备高度的可定制性,能够满足复杂的业务需求。此外,组件库支持按需加载,有效减少打包体积,提升页面加载速度。### 2. 强化的状态管理 VueIE 在 Vuex 的基础上进行了增强,增加了模块化的状态管理机制和异步操作的统一处理能力。开发者可以通过简单的配置实现全局状态的管理,同时支持热更新和调试工具集成,极大地简化了状态管理的复杂度。### 3. 智能构建工具链 VueIE 内置了智能化的构建工具链,能够自动优化代码分割、资源压缩和性能监控。通过内置的分析工具,开发者可以实时查看项目的性能瓶颈,并采取针对性的优化措施。此外,VueIE 还支持多环境配置,方便开发者在开发、测试和生产环境中灵活切换。---## 使用方法### 1. 安装与初始化 首先需要通过 npm 或 yarn 安装 VueIE: ```bash npm install vueie ``` 安装完成后,在项目入口文件中引入并初始化 VueIE: ```javascript import { createApp } from 'vue'; import { setupVueIE } from 'vueie';const app = createApp({ /

应用配置

/ }); setupVueIE(app); app.mount('#app'); ```### 2. 使用组件库 在模板中直接使用 VueIE 提供的组件,例如: ```html ```### 3. 配置状态管理 在 Vuex 中启用 VueIE 的状态管理增强功能: ```javascript import { createStore } from 'vuex'; import { enhanceVuex } from 'vueie';const store = createStore({state: {count: 0},mutations: {increment(state) {state.count++;}} });enhanceVuex(store); // 启用增强功能 export default store; ```---## 项目实践### 案例背景 某企业需要开发一款内部管理系统,要求支持多角色权限管理、复杂的报表展示以及高效的协作功能。团队选择了 VueIE 作为开发框架,以下是从需求分析到最终交付的实践过程。### 实施步骤 1.

需求分析

- 明确系统的核心功能模块(如用户管理、权限分配、数据分析等)。- 制定技术选型方案,决定使用 VueIE 提供的组件库和状态管理工具。2.

技术实现

- 使用 VueIE 的组件库快速搭建界面原型。- 利用增强后的 Vuex 管理用户权限和全局状态。- 集成智能构建工具链,优化代码性能。3.

性能优化

- 使用 VueIE 的性能分析工具定位瓶颈。- 对关键组件进行懒加载,减少初始加载时间。- 配置缓存策略,提高静态资源加载效率。4.

测试与部署

- 编写单元测试和端到端测试,确保功能稳定。- 将项目部署至云服务器,并通过负载均衡提升并发处理能力。### 实践效果 - 开发周期缩短了 30%,显著提升了开发效率。 - 用户反馈显示系统响应速度快、交互流畅,用户体验大幅提升。 - 通过 VueIE 的智能构建工具,最终打包体积减少了 40%。---## 总结VueIE 是一款面向企业级应用的高效开发工具,其丰富的组件库、强化的状态管理和智能化的构建工具链为企业开发者提供了极大的便利。通过本文的介绍,相信读者对 VueIE 的核心特性和实际应用有了更深的理解。无论是快速搭建原型还是优化已有项目,VueIE 都是一个值得信赖的选择。未来,随着前端技术的不断发展,VueIE 也将持续迭代升级,为企业带来更多创新的功能和更优质的开发体验。

简介VueIE 是一个基于 Vue.js 的前端框架扩展工具,专为提高企业级应用开发效率而设计。它在 Vue.js 原生功能的基础上,提供了更丰富的组件库、更强大的状态管理工具以及更高效的构建流程,帮助企业快速搭建高性能的前端系统。本文将从 VueIE 的核心特性、使用方法、项目实践等方面进行详细解析,帮助开发者更好地理解和应用 VueIE。---

核心特性

1. 高效组件库 VueIE 提供了一套经过优化的 UI 组件库,包括表单控件、数据展示组件、图表插件等。这些组件不仅样式美观,还具备高度的可定制性,能够满足复杂的业务需求。此外,组件库支持按需加载,有效减少打包体积,提升页面加载速度。

2. 强化的状态管理 VueIE 在 Vuex 的基础上进行了增强,增加了模块化的状态管理机制和异步操作的统一处理能力。开发者可以通过简单的配置实现全局状态的管理,同时支持热更新和调试工具集成,极大地简化了状态管理的复杂度。

3. 智能构建工具链 VueIE 内置了智能化的构建工具链,能够自动优化代码分割、资源压缩和性能监控。通过内置的分析工具,开发者可以实时查看项目的性能瓶颈,并采取针对性的优化措施。此外,VueIE 还支持多环境配置,方便开发者在开发、测试和生产环境中灵活切换。---

使用方法

1. 安装与初始化 首先需要通过 npm 或 yarn 安装 VueIE: ```bash npm install vueie ``` 安装完成后,在项目入口文件中引入并初始化 VueIE: ```javascript import { createApp } from 'vue'; import { setupVueIE } from 'vueie';const app = createApp({ /* 应用配置 */ }); setupVueIE(app); app.mount('

app'); ```

2. 使用组件库 在模板中直接使用 VueIE 提供的组件,例如: ```html ```

3. 配置状态管理 在 Vuex 中启用 VueIE 的状态管理增强功能: ```javascript import { createStore } from 'vuex'; import { enhanceVuex } from 'vueie';const store = createStore({state: {count: 0},mutations: {increment(state) {state.count++;}} });enhanceVuex(store); // 启用增强功能 export default store; ```---

项目实践

案例背景 某企业需要开发一款内部管理系统,要求支持多角色权限管理、复杂的报表展示以及高效的协作功能。团队选择了 VueIE 作为开发框架,以下是从需求分析到最终交付的实践过程。

实施步骤 1. **需求分析** - 明确系统的核心功能模块(如用户管理、权限分配、数据分析等)。- 制定技术选型方案,决定使用 VueIE 提供的组件库和状态管理工具。2. **技术实现** - 使用 VueIE 的组件库快速搭建界面原型。- 利用增强后的 Vuex 管理用户权限和全局状态。- 集成智能构建工具链,优化代码性能。3. **性能优化** - 使用 VueIE 的性能分析工具定位瓶颈。- 对关键组件进行懒加载,减少初始加载时间。- 配置缓存策略,提高静态资源加载效率。4. **测试与部署** - 编写单元测试和端到端测试,确保功能稳定。- 将项目部署至云服务器,并通过负载均衡提升并发处理能力。

实践效果 - 开发周期缩短了 30%,显著提升了开发效率。 - 用户反馈显示系统响应速度快、交互流畅,用户体验大幅提升。 - 通过 VueIE 的智能构建工具,最终打包体积减少了 40%。---

总结VueIE 是一款面向企业级应用的高效开发工具,其丰富的组件库、强化的状态管理和智能化的构建工具链为企业开发者提供了极大的便利。通过本文的介绍,相信读者对 VueIE 的核心特性和实际应用有了更深的理解。无论是快速搭建原型还是优化已有项目,VueIE 都是一个值得信赖的选择。未来,随着前端技术的不断发展,VueIE 也将持续迭代升级,为企业带来更多创新的功能和更优质的开发体验。

标签列表